Description
JOB GOAL:
To instruct athletes in the fundamental skills, strategy, and physical training necessary to realize individual and team success. At the same time, the coach must instruct and demonstrate behaviors that lead to socially acceptable character development, self-discipline, self-confidence, and pride of accomplishment in the student-athletes.
QUALIFICATIONS:
- Has the ability to organize and supervise a total sports program.
- Has previous successful coaching experience in assigned sport. (Major sports)
- The head coach must have substantial knowledge of the technical aspects of the sport and, at the same time, must continue to examine new theories and procedures pertinent to the field.
- The head coach must serve as an appropriate role model for student-athletes through instructions and actions.
D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
- They established the fundamental philosophy, skills, and techniques to be taught by staff. Designs conferences, clinics, and staff meetings to ensure staff awareness of the overall program.
- Trains and informs staff and encourages professional growth by encouraging clinic attendance according to local clinic policy.
- Delegates specific duties, supervises the implementation, analyzes staff effectiveness at season's end, and evaluates all assistants.
- Maintains discipline, adjusts grievances, and works to increase morale and cooperation.
- Performs such other duties which may be assigned by the athletic director/principal.
- Permits the athletes to only be in authorized areas of the building at the appropriate times.
- Examines locker rooms before and after practices and games, checking on the general cleanliness of the facility. Responsible for cleanliness and maintenance of specific sports equipment.
- Instills in each player respect for equipment and school property, its care and proper use.
